SHADES OF GRAY In this two-bedroom Cambridge condo, there’s no trim or molding, the furniture is minimal, and a mostly neutral palette keeps things calm. The look is simple, not stark, because the details – an elegant chair, a mix of matte and shiny surfaces – are gorgeous.

COLORFUL TOUCH Bright red fabric-covered B&B Italia chairs and a large piece by artist Amy Maas add playfulness to the dining area.

OPEN AND SHUT CASE The kitchen cabinets were originally set to come from a high-end European brand, but when shipping got tricky were custom made – for half the cost – by Metropolitan Cabinet in Watertown.
